Our Bay Roe Profile

Our Bay Roe is a 8 year old bay mare. Our Bay Roe is trained by Chris Pollard, at Darwin and owned by C G Pollard & S Pitts.

Our Bay Roe’s last race event was at 24/02/2018 and it has not been nominated for any upcoming race.

Our Bay Roe Racing Form

Career form is 5 wins, 7 seconds, 5 thirds from 44 starts with a lifetime career prize money of $86,320.

With a 11% Win Percentage and 39% Place Percentage. Our Bay Roe's last race event was at Fannie Bay.

Exposed form for its last starts is 5-4-8-5-3.
